Thanks, Aakash On Sat, May 16, 2020 at 12:34 PM Randall Hauch <rha...@gmail.com> wrote: > Thanks again for the active discussion! > > Regarding the future-vs-callback discussion: I did like where Chris was > going with the Callback, but he raises good point that it's unclear what to > use for the reporter type, since we'd need three parameters. Introducing a > new interface makes it much harder for a sink task to be backward > compatible, so sticking with BiFunction is a good compromise. Plus, another > significant disadvantage of a callback approach is that a sink task's > callback is called from the producer thread, and this risks a > poorly written sink task callback killing the reporter's producer without > necessarily failing the task. Using a future avoids this risk altogether, > still provides the sink task with the ability to do synchronous reporting > using Future, which is a standard and conventional design pattern. So we do > seem to have converged on using `BiFunction<SinkRecord, Throwable, > Future<Void>>` for the reporter type. > > Now, we still seem to not have converted upon how to pass the reporter to > the sink task. I agree with Konstantine that the deprecation affects only > newer versions of Connect, and that a sink task should deal with both put > methods only when it wants to support older runtimes. I also think that > this is a viable approach, but I do concede that this evolution of the sink > task API is more complicated than it should be. > > In the interest of quickly coming to consensus on how we pass the reporter > to the sink task, I'd like to go back to Andrew's original suggestion, > which I think we disregarded too quickly: add a getter on the > SinkTaskContext interface. We already have precedent for adding methods to > one of the context classes with the newly-adopted KIP-131, which adds a > getter for the OffsetStorageReader on the (new) SourceConnectorContext. > That KIP accepts the fact that a source connector wanting to use this > feature while also keeping the ability to be installed into older Connect > runtimes must guard its use of the context's getter method. > > I think we can use the same pattern for this KIP, and add a getter to the > existing SinkTaskContext that is defined something like: > > public interface SinkTaskContext { > ... > /** > * Get the reporter to which the sink task can report problematic or > failed {@link SinkRecord} > * passed to the {@link SinkTask#put(Collection)} method. When > reporting a failed record, > * the sink task will receive a {@link Future} that the task can > optionally use to wait until > * the failed record and exception have been written to Kafka via > Connect's DLQ. Note that > * the result of this method may be null if this connector has not been > configured with a DLQ. > * > * <p>This method was added in Apache Kafka 2.9. Sink tasks that use > this method but want to > * maintain backward compatibility so they can also be deployed to > older Connect runtimes > * should guard the call to this method with a try-catch block, since > calling this method will result in a > * {@link NoSuchMethodException} when the sink connector is deployed to > Connect runtimes > * older than Kafka 2.9. For example: > * <pre> > * BiFunction<SinkTask, Throwable, Future<Void>> > reporter; > * try { > * reporter = context.failedRecordReporter(); > * } catch (NoSuchMethodException e) { > * reporter = null; > * } > * </pre> > * > * @return the reporter function; null if no error reporter has been > configured for the connector > * @since 2.9 > */ > BiFunction<SinkTask, Throwable, Future<Void>> failedRecordReporter(); > } > > The main advantage is that the KIP no longer has to make *any other* > changes to the Sink Connector or Task API. The above is really the only > change, and it's merely an addition to the API. No deprecation and no > overloading methods. The KIP does need to explain how the reporter is > configured and used (which it already does), but IMO the KIP doesn't need > to describe when this reporter can/should be used. After all, this method > is on the existing SinkTaskContext, so this method is really no different > than any other existing method. I think my JavaDoc (which is just a > suggestion for a starting point that Aakash can improve as needed) > describes how easy it is for a sink to maintain backward compatibility. > (The use of `BiFunction` helps tremendously.) Another not insignificant > advantage is that a sink task can use this reporter reference throughout > the task's lifetime (after it's started and before it is stopped), making > it less invasive for existing sink task implementations that want to use > it. > > I hope we can all get being this compromise, which IMO is actually super > clean and makes a lot of sense.
